t_listen(3) t_listen(3)
ERRORS
On failure, t_errno is set to the following:
[TBADF] The specified identifier does not refer to a transport endpoint.
[TBADQLEN] The argument qlen of the endpoint referenced by fd is zero.
[TBUFOVFLW] The number of bytes allocated for an incoming argument (maxlen) is not sufficient to
store the value of that argument. The provider’s state, as seen by the user, changes to
T_INCON, and the connect indication information to be returned in call is discarded. For
XTI only, the value of sequence returned can be used to do a t_snddis() .
[TNODATA] O_NONBLOCK was set, but no connect indication has been queued.
[TLOOK] An asynchronous event has occurred on this transport endpoint and requires immediate
attention.
[TOUTSTATE] This function was issued in the wrong sequence on the transport endpoint referenced by
fd.
[TSYSERR] A system error has occurred during execution of this function.
[TQFULL] The maximum number of outstanding indications has been reached for the endpoint
referenced by fd.
[TPROTO] (XTI only) This error indicates that a communication problem has been detected between
XTI and the transport provider for which there is no suitable XTI (t_errno).
FILES
/usr/include/xti.h
XTI data structures
/usr/include/tiuser.h
TLI data structures
